Millefiori canes in polymer clay class starts March 8

March 1, 2023

A class titled Millefiori Canes in Polymer Clay: The Onion Cane, is scheduled at the Rehoboth Art League from 1 to 4:30 p.m., Wednesdays, March 8 to 22.

Polymer clay is an extremely versatile man-made art clay that is oven cured to a durable finish. Class participants will learn to fashion polymer clay in custom blends, patterns and shapes using techniques that will enable them to create what instructor Donna Baratta calls the onion cane. This caning technique is borrowed from Venetian glassmakers, who use rods of glass to create gorgeous patterns.

Students may choose to use onion canes to create fanciful or realistic designs, from butterflies to flowers for a bud vase, or beads used to make jewelry. Several color options will be provided to choose from. In addition to the class fee of $150 for members and $185 for nonmembers, there is a $40 materials fee to be paid to the instructor.
